also, myfirst, ALL automatic transmissions require a torque converter. A "stall" is just the point at which the transmission fully engages, before then it's slipping partially. The idea behind getting a stall (correct me if I'm wrong, this is how I understand it) is to get the rpms up pre-launch so that you get to your power center quicker.
They had a box of converters because when you replace an old self destructing transmission you NEED to get a new one as well. (well not "need" as in it won't work.. but need as in it's a very good idea.. metal shavings and whatnot, time.. all can play factors and while the tranny is out it's not hard to do..)
The only thing a higher stall converter is gonna do is allow you to hold revs higher before launch.. like when you're staging you can have your foot on the brake and on the gas to get the rpms up just below stall, then punch it when it hits green.. gives you a harder launch without straining your brakes.

I was running in Illinois and western NY which are both around 900-1000 DA. I ran a best of 13.1 @ 106 with a lid, LT headers, ORY, ported TB, LT headers, 3.23 gears, tune and nitto drag radials. Don't expect 12's although anything is possible.
Then I added a TCI 3500 stall with tranny cooler and I ran 12.5 @ 108 all day long. The stall and stock 4l60e lasted over two years, 200+ passes and lots of street miles.
